
Now that ironic supports oslo.i18n, using the install function to inject _ into the builtin has been deprecated. New i18n common module used instead. In one module _ was imported from gettextutils, now also changed to i18n import. Closes-bug: #1346406 Change-Id: I672a975d479991982c24031e834a26e2c2811890

"""
|
|
Ironic iBoot PDU power manager.
|
|
"""
|
|
|
|
from oslo.utils import importutils
|
|
|
|
from ironic.common import exception
|
|
from ironic.common import i18n
|
|
from ironic.common.i18n import _
|
|
from ironic.common import states
|
|
from ironic.conductor import task_manager
|
|
from ironic.drivers import base
|
|
from ironic.openstack.common import log as logging
|
|
|
|
iboot = importutils.try_import('iboot')
|
|
|
|
|
|
_LW = i18n._LW
|
|
|
|
LOG = logging.getLogger(__name__)
|
|
|
|
REQUIRED_PROPERTIES = {
|
|
'iboot_address': _("IP address of the node. Required."),
|
|
'iboot_username': _("username. Required."),
|
|
'iboot_password': _("password. Required."),
|
|
}
|
|
OPTIONAL_PROPERTIES = {
|
|
'iboot_relay_id': _("iBoot PDU relay id; default is 1. Optional."),
|
|
'iboot_port': _("iBoot PDU port; default is 9100. Optional."),
|
|
}
|
|
COMMON_PROPERTIES = REQUIRED_PROPERTIES.copy()
|
|
COMMON_PROPERTIES.update(OPTIONAL_PROPERTIES)
|
|
|
|
|
|
def _parse_driver_info(node):
|
|
info = node.driver_info or {}
|
|
missing_info = [key for key in REQUIRED_PROPERTIES if not info.get(key)]
|
|
if missing_info:
|
|
raise exception.MissingParameterValue(_(
|
|
"The following iBoot credentials were not supplied to iBoot PDU "
|
|
"driver: %s.") % missing_info)
|
|
|
|
address = info.get('iboot_address', None)
|
|
username = info.get('iboot_username', None)
|
|
password = info.get('iboot_password', None)
|
|
|
|
relay_id = info.get('iboot_relay_id', 1)
|
|
try:
|
|
relay_id = int(relay_id)
|
|
except ValueError:
|
|
raise exception.InvalidParameterValue(_(
|
|
"iBoot PDU relay id must be an integer."))
|
|
|
|
port = info.get('iboot_port', 9100)
|
|
try:
|
|
port = int(port)
|
|
except ValueError:
|
|
raise exception.InvalidParameterValue(_(
|
|
"iBoot PDU port must be an integer."))
|
|
|
|
return {
|
|
'address': address,
|
|
'username': username,
|
|
'password': password,
|
|
'port': port,
|
|
'relay_id': relay_id,
|
|
'uuid': node.uuid,
|
|
}
|
|
|
|
|
|
def _get_connection(driver_info):
|
|
# NOTE: python-iboot wants username and password as strings (not unicode)
|
|
return iboot.iBootInterface(driver_info['address'],
|
|
str(driver_info['username']),
|
|
str(driver_info['password']),
|
|
port=driver_info['port'],
|
|
num_relays=driver_info['relay_id'])
|
|
|
|
|
|
def _switch(driver_info, enabled):
|
|
conn = _get_connection(driver_info)
|
|
relay_id = driver_info['relay_id']
|
|
return conn.switch(relay_id, enabled)
|
|
|
|
|
|
def _power_status(driver_info):
|
|
conn = _get_connection(driver_info)
|
|
relay_id = driver_info['relay_id']
|
|
try:
|
|
response = conn.get_relays()
|
|
status = response[relay_id - 1]
|
|
except TypeError:
|
|
msg = (_("Cannot get power status for node '%(node)s'. iBoot "
|
|
"get_relays() returned '%(resp)s'.")
|
|
% {'node': driver_info['uuid'], 'resp': response})
|
|
LOG.error(msg)
|
|
raise exception.IBootOperationError(message=msg)
|
|
except IndexError:
|
|
LOG.warning(_LW("Cannot get power status for node '%(node)s' at relay "
|
|
"'%(relay)s'. iBoot get_relays() returned "
|
|
"'%(resp)s'."),
|
|
{'node': driver_info['uuid'], 'relay': relay_id,
|
|
'resp': response})
|
|
return states.ERROR
|
|
|
|
if status:
|
|
return states.POWER_ON
|
|
else:
|
|
return states.POWER_OFF
|
|
|
|
|
|
class IBootPower(base.PowerInterface):
|
|
"""iBoot PDU Power Driver for Ironic
|
|
|
|
This PowerManager class provides a mechanism for controlling power state
|
|
via an iBoot capable device.
|
|
|
|
Requires installation of python-iboot:
|
|
|
|
https://github.com/darkip/python-iboot
|
|
|
|
"""
|
|
|
|
def get_properties(self):
|
|
return COMMON_PROPERTIES
|
|
|
|
def validate(self, task):
|
|
"""Validate driver_info for iboot driver.
|
|
|
|
:param task: a TaskManager instance containing the node to act on.
|
|
:raises: InvalidParameterValue if iboot parameters are invalid.
|
|
:raises: MissingParameterValue if required iboot parameters are
|
|
missing.
|
|
|
|
"""
|
|
_parse_driver_info(task.node)
|
|
|
|
def get_power_state(self, task):
|
|
"""Get the current power state of the task's node.
|
|
|
|
:param task: a TaskManager instance containing the node to act on.
|
|
:returns: one of ironic.common.states POWER_OFF, POWER_ON or ERROR.
|
|
:raises: IBootOperationError on an error from iBoot.
|
|
:raises: InvalidParameterValue if iboot parameters are invalid.
|
|
:raises: MissingParameterValue if required iboot parameters are
|
|
missing.
|
|
|
|
"""
|
|
driver_info = _parse_driver_info(task.node)
|
|
return _power_status(driver_info)
|
|
|
|
@task_manager.require_exclusive_lock
|
|
def set_power_state(self, task, pstate):
|
|
"""Turn the power on or off.
|
|
|
|
:param task: a TaskManager instance containing the node to act on.
|
|
:param pstate: The desired power state, one of ironic.common.states
|
|
POWER_ON, POWER_OFF.
|
|
:raises: IBootOperationError on an error from iBoot.
|
|
:raises: InvalidParameterValue if iboot parameters are invalid or if
|
|
an invalid power state was specified.
|
|
:raises: MissingParameterValue if required iboot parameters are
|
|
missing.
|
|
:raises: PowerStateFailure if the power couldn't be set to pstate.
|
|
|
|
"""
|
|
driver_info = _parse_driver_info(task.node)
|
|
if pstate == states.POWER_ON:
|
|
_switch(driver_info, True)
|
|
elif pstate == states.POWER_OFF:
|
|
_switch(driver_info, False)
|
|
else:
|
|
raise exception.InvalidParameterValue(_(
|
|
"set_power_state called with invalid "
|
|
"power state %s.") % pstate)
|
|
|
|
state = _power_status(driver_info)
|
|
if state != pstate:
|
|
raise exception.PowerStateFailure(pstate=pstate)
|
|
|
|
@task_manager.require_exclusive_lock
|
|
def reboot(self, task):
|
|
"""Cycles the power to the task's node.
|
|
|
|
:param task: a TaskManager instance containing the node to act on.
|
|
:raises: IBootOperationError on an error from iBoot.
|
|
:raises: InvalidParameterValue if iboot parameters are invalid.
|
|
:raises: MissingParameterValue if required iboot parameters are
|
|
missing.
|
|
:raises: PowerStateFailure if the final state of the node is not
|
|
POWER_ON.
|
|
|
|
"""
|
|
driver_info = _parse_driver_info(task.node)
|
|
_switch(driver_info, False)
|
|
_switch(driver_info, True)
|
|
|
|
state = _power_status(driver_info)
|
|
if state != states.POWER_ON:
|
|
raise exception.PowerStateFailure(pstate=states.POWER_ON)
|
